Automatically stored data

  • Server Logs: The IP address of the requesting computer, along with the date, time, request, the requested file (name and URL), the amount of data transferred, a message indicating whether the request was successful, identification data of the browser and operating system used and the website from which the access originated (if accessed via a link). Server logs are stored to monitor system security, for technical administration of the website and to optimize the service. This data will be forwarded to law enforcement authorities in the event of a hacking attack. There will be no further passing on to third parties. Server logs are stored for a maximum of three months.

Cookies: Cookies are small text files that the website stores on your computer to recognize it. They may contain information about website usage. The information contained in the cookies is used to determine whether you are logged in or what data you have already entered. Most web browsers accept cookies automatically. You can prevent this by changing your browser settings. You can also remove cookies stored on your computer at any time by deleting your temporary internet files.

Specifically, the cookies mentioned below are stored beyond the respective session.

Barracuda Music uses Google Analytics, a web analytics service provided by Google Inc. (“Google”). Google Analytics uses “cookies,” which are text files placed on your computer, to help the website analyze how users use the site. The information generated by the cookie about your use of the website will generally be transmitted to and stored by Google on servers in the United States. Barracuda Music uses IP anonymization, meaning your IP address will be shortened by Google within member states of the European Union or in other contracting states to the Agreement on the European Economic Area. Only in exceptional cases the full IP address will be transmitted to a Google server in the USA and shortened there. On behalf of the website operator, Google will use this information for the purpose of evaluating your use of the website, compiling reports on website activity, and providing other services relating to website activity and internet usage to the website operator. The IP address transmitted by your browser as part of Google Analytics will not be associated with any other data held by Google. You may refuse the storage of cookies by selecting the appropriate settings on your browser. However, please note that in this case you may not be able to fully use all the functions of the websites. Furthermore, you can prevent Google from collecting and processing data generated by the cookie and related to your use of the websites (including your anonymized IP address) by downloading and installing the browser plugin available at the following link: http://tools.google.com/dlpage/gaoptout?hl=de

Google Analytics uses the following cookies: __utma (storage period 2 years), __utmt (storage period 10 minutes), __utmb (storage period 30 minutes), __utmc (for the duration of the session), __utmz (storage period 6 months), __utmv (storage period 2 years)

Further information

The user (hereinafter referred to as: the data subject) has the right to be informed about the stored data according to Art. 15 GDPR, the right to correct inaccurate data according to Art. 16 GDPR, the right to erase data according to Art. 17 GDPR, the right to restrict the processing of data according to Art. 18 GDPR, the right to object to the unreasonable processing of data according to Art. 21 GDPR and the right to data portability according to Art. 20 GDPR.

  • If processing is based on a declaration of consent, the data subject has the right to withdraw this consent at any time, without affecting the legitimacy of processing based on consent before its withdrawal.
  • The data subject has the right to complain at the supervisory authority – in Austria, this is the Data Protection Authority. The address is:
